Effects of Antibiotics on Adventitious Bud Formation of Helianthus Annus

He Bin

Open publisher page 0 citations

Abstract

In the exeperiment,the optimal concentrations of kanamycin and carbenicillin in the selected medium were investigated.The results indicated that the inhibited concentrations of kanamycin of adventitious bud formation of Helianthus annus were 75 mg/L and 100 mg/L,when the carbenicillin was used in the transformation procedure;the concentrations was 300 mg/L when the growth of agrobacterium could be effectively inhibited.At the same time,the induction and growth of adventitious bud were not remarkably injured.The experiment results indicated that both kanamycin and carbenicillin could be selected as bacteriostatic for transforming Helianthus annus into plant.
